Role Summary:
The Sr. Technical Program Manager will lead the strategic coordination and implementation of digital in-car accessibility solutions across CARIAD and the broader Volkswagen Group. This critical role involves managing the accessibility product backlog, leading PI and sprint planning activities, and ensuring delivery of accessible experiences across platforms and vehicle projects. Acting as the central interface between product, engineering, compliance, and accessibility experts, the TPM will drive continuous improvement in alignment with global accessibility standards such as US.CVAA.
With a deep understanding of inclusive design, assistive technologies, and agile delivery methods, this role will support accessibility from concept through production, ensuring compliance, usability, and innovation at scale across VW Group brands and digital products. The ideal candidate will possess strong technical acumen, hands-on experience with Agile product ownership, and a demonstrated ability to lead cross-functional teams in a complex, fast-paced software development environment.
Role Responsibilities:
Lead Accessibility Product Ownership and Agile Planning
- Manage and prioritize the accessibility product backlog.
- Define user stories and acceptance criteria in alignment with Volkswagen Group brand stakeholders and user needs.
- Lead PI and sprint planning activities across multiple teams.
- Ensure delivery and releases of accessibility features within program timelines.
Coordinate Cross-Functional Stakeholders and Communication
- Serve as the main point of contact for accessibility efforts across CARIAD and VW Group brands.
- Align product, engineering, compliance, and design teams through regular updates and documentation.
- Facilitate collaboration with external partners, suppliers, and accessibility experts.
Monitor and Drive Resolution of Accessibility Issues
- Track, triage, and manage accessibility bugs and technical issues.
- Collaborate with development and QA teams on resolution, validation, and retesting.
- Maintain visibility into issue status, risks, and resolution plans.
Champion Accessibility Standards and Best Practices
- Promote WCAG compliance and inclusive design across the organization.
- Organize or support training sessions, documentation, and accessibility workshops.
- Provide guidance on accessible implementation patterns and tools.
